Our Grow>Cook>Eat outdoor programme for children aged 7-11 will take place this year in every school holiday from Easter onwards, as well as in the form of a Saturday Club. Grow>Cook>Eat takes children on a playful and inventive journey to discover food – how to grow it, how to cook some of it and how food affects their bodies. The aim is to give children the knowledge that they need that will last for their lifetime.
The first Grow>Cook>Eat took place in summer 2014, commissioned by Havering Council’s Public Health Team. From last summer onwards, the programme is part-funded by the Big Lottery Fund.
